This book is presented to the student community of Diploma / Degree in E&CE and also to the faculty members who have an interest in learning and teaching the ARM (ARM- Advanced RISC Machine) processor core, is a key component of many successful 32-bit embedded systems. It is a 32 bit processor designed particularly for high end application where complex computations are required viz., numerous market segments, including networking, automotive, mobile, Consumer devices, mass storage, and imaging.
The text exposes about LPC2148 microcontrollers based on a 16-bit/32-bitARM7TDMI-S CPU with real- time emulation and embedded trace support and Serial communications interfaces ranging from a USB 2.0 Full-speed device, multiple UARTs, SPI, SSP to 12C-bus and on-chip SRAM The Various 32-bit timers, single or dual 10-bit ADC(s), 10-bit DAC, PWM channels and 45 fast GPIO lines with up to nine edge or level sensitive external interrupt pins make these microcontrollers suitable for industrial control and medical systems. The Industrial control. Medical systems. Access control, Point-of-sale. Communication gateway, embedded soft modem and General purpose applications are key areas of LPC2148.

GENERAL EDUCATIONAL OBJECTIVES:
1. Know the architectural features of ARM7 family of microcontrollers.
2. Study the Instruction set of ARM
3. Study the hardware features from the programmer's point of view.
4. Achieving competency in assembly as well as C programming of ARM.
5. Developing simple systems (software + hardware) using LPC2148
